The Ringo is designed to cover the whole band.(if it's like the one for 
2-meters), or if some one cut off the excess tubing.
The radiator is telescoping. You only need to extend it a couple of 
inches (I don't know how many) to get it resonant low enough to cover 
the bottom portion of the band.  I don't remember if any changed need to 
be made to the matching portion.
